在当前数字化浪潮的推动下,二手交易逐渐从边缘走向主流,成为许多人处理闲置物品、实现资源再利用的重要方式。无论是学生群体清理旧书教材,还是都市白领置换家电家具,二手交易平台都扮演着越来越关键的角色。然而,一个真正高效、安全且用户体验良好的二手交易系统,并非简单地把商品信息挂上去就能运行。它背后涉及复杂的需求分析、技术架构设计、功能模块实现以及持续优化的过程。对于想要开发这类系统的团队或企业而言,掌握从零到一的完整流程至关重要。本文将围绕“二手交易系统开发”这一核心主题,系统梳理其构建路径,帮助开发者和决策者理清思路,避免踩坑。
明确开发目标与用户需求
任何系统开发的第一步都是搞清楚“为什么要做”。二手交易系统的核心价值在于提升交易效率、保障交易安全、优化用户体验。以普通用户为例,他们最关心的是:能否快速找到想买的东西?发布商品是否方便?支付过程是否可信?售后是否有保障?这些问题直接决定了平台的留存率与口碑。因此,在项目启动初期,必须深入调研目标用户的行为习惯与痛点。例如,年轻用户更倾向于使用手机端操作,注重界面简洁;而中老年用户可能更关注客服支持与操作指引。基于这些差异,系统应具备灵活的适配能力,如响应式布局、语音辅助功能等。同时,需建立清晰的用户角色模型,区分买家、卖家、管理员三类主体,为后续权限设计和功能划分打下基础。
系统架构设计的关键环节
一旦明确了需求,接下来就是技术层面的规划。一个成熟的二手交易系统通常采用前后端分离架构,前端可选用Vue.js或React框架,后端则推荐Spring Boot或Node.js,两者结合能有效提升开发效率与系统稳定性。数据库方面,关系型数据库如MySQL适合存储用户信息、订单数据等结构化内容,而Redis可用于缓存热门商品列表、会话状态等高频访问数据,显著降低查询延迟。此外,考虑到未来扩展性,微服务架构是值得考虑的方向——将用户管理、商品发布、支付接口、评价系统等拆分为独立服务,通过API网关统一调度,既能提高系统容错能力,也便于团队并行开发。

在具体功能模块上,用户管理模块需支持手机号验证、实名认证、身份审核等功能,防止虚假账号泛滥;商品发布模块应提供富文本编辑器、多图上传、分类筛选、标签自定义等能力,让卖家能精准描述商品信息;智能匹配引擎则可通过算法推荐相似商品或潜在买家,提升成交概率;支付集成方面,应对接微信支付、支付宝等主流渠道,并加入订单锁机制,确保交易过程中的资金安全;评价体系不仅要支持文字评分,还可引入图片评价、视频反馈等形式,增强可信度;风控机制更是重中之重,包括敏感词过滤、异常行为监控(如频繁发布/撤回)、信用分评估等,从源头遏制欺诈风险。
开发过程中的常见痛点与应对策略
尽管整体框架清晰,但在实际开发中仍有不少挑战需要面对。首先是数据一致性问题,比如当用户提交订单时,若库存未及时扣减,可能导致超卖现象。解决方法是在下单时加锁(如分布式锁),并在事务中完成库存更新与订单创建。其次是交易欺诈风险,一些不法分子可能利用虚假信息诱导交易。对此,除了加强审核外,还可引入AI图像识别技术检测伪造图片,或通过历史行为分析识别高风险账户。再者是冷启动期流量不足的问题。新平台上线初期难以吸引足够用户,建议采取“种子用户计划”,邀请早期用户参与测试并给予奖励,同时借助社交裂变机制(如分享得券)快速扩大影响力。此外,SEO优化与内容运营也不可忽视,定期发布“闲置攻略”“鉴别技巧”等内容,不仅能提升平台权威性,还能带动自然流量增长。
上线后的预期成果与生态建设
当系统顺利上线并进入稳定运营阶段,其带来的积极影响将逐步显现。一方面,随着用户规模扩大,交易转化率有望稳步提升,平均成交周期缩短,平台活跃度明显上升。另一方面,良好的用户体验和严格的风控体系将积累起品牌信任,形成正向循环。长期来看,平台可以拓展更多增值服务,如上门估价、物流代发、保险理赔等,进一步丰富生态闭环。更重要的是,这样的系统不仅服务于个体用户,也为社区、学校、企业等组织提供了高效的资产处置解决方案,推动社会资源的可持续流动。
我们专注于二手交易系统开发领域多年,积累了丰富的实战经验,擅长根据客户需求定制化方案,涵盖从需求分析、UI设计到系统开发、部署上线的全流程服务,尤其在微服务架构、高并发处理、安全风控等方面具有深厚技术沉淀,已成功交付多个中小型交易平台项目,客户满意度持续保持高位,如果您正在筹备二手交易系统,欢迎随时联系17723342546
